Al Ahly Pursues Sofiane Benjdida from Wydad Fassi
In recent developments, Al Ahly, one of Egypt's most prominent football clubs, has taken steps towards acquiring Sofiane Benjdida, a striker from Wydad Fassi, as they aim to bolster their squad ahead of the upcoming summer transfer window. According to sports journalist Amir Hisham, Al Ahly has officially inquired about the situation of Benjdida, who is not only a key player for Wydad Fassi but also the top scorer in the Moroccan league this season. His exceptional performance has made him a prime candidate for the club's recruitment plans.
Benjdida's current market value stands at approximately €1.3 million, and he joined Wydad Fassi last summer. The club has recently extended his contract until 2030, a strategic move to maximize their financial gain from any potential future transfer. Hisham emphasized that this extension aims to ensure that the club can secure a significant profit if Benjdida is sold in the future.
Transfer Conditions and Future Prospects
Hisham further elaborated on the player's situation, noting that Benjdida has prior experience playing in Belgium and is currently showcasing remarkable talent in the Moroccan league. His potential move to Al Ahly would undoubtedly be a significant gain for the club, given his impressive track record. Importantly, his contract includes a buy-out clause set at $4 million, which presents a challenge for any interested parties. Nevertheless, should Al Ahly decide to pursue his transfer, they are likely to engage in negotiations with a potential offer around $2 million. Benjdida is currently listed among Al Ahly's top three targets for the summer transfer window, with the club planning to finalize their recruitment decisions soon.
